Pros

You do have a good opportunity to make a good bit of money working for this company... But there are a ton of "what if's" and to make that cash there are many sacrifices that you will have to make. Also, this is a good stepping stone job for someone that is fresh out of college and wants to see different industries and learn a lot of technical things in the field of safety.

Cons

No consideration for personal affairs. They expect you to drop everything that's going on in your life and go on projects that are 17 hours from home and last anywhere from a couple of months to over a year, and give you 3-4 days notice from the time you have to actually be on site. Currently, the first 90 days of employment you receive $500 a month for a vehicle allotment (which is added to your salary and TAXED!). After 90 days it gets bumped up to $850 but is still taxed. You get .17 cents a mile, after you hit 500 miles in a week, so that's basically worthless. You make overtime after working 45 hours of billable time. When you shadow someone it is considered non-billable. So when you shadow a co-worker to cover them for a weekend shift you don't make the overtime rate until after 45 hours. So working overtime on weekends is completely pointless if you have non-billable time during the week. The max you will ever see for per diem is 100 a day, no matter how expensive the area is (FYI, almost any area in the U.S. as regulated by the government is set at a rate of at least 120 per day). Your relationships with friends, family and significant others will be greatly strained and put to the test.
